My sister has been in the Care home a few months now. She is a little forgetful, but otherwise likes to be active. She is full of praise for the staff, the food and general care, but she is restless and feels somewhat regimented: television, sitting about , and singalongs are not really her cup of
tea. Having been in a residential apartment before coming to you, she enjoyed taking a taxi into the city, where she would visit the cathedral and listen to the music or walk around the park. She could also make tea or have a snack in her room when she wanted.
She loves the theatre and concerts,and has taken part in many activities in her full life.
Do you run a choir, or have local musicians in to perform in any way? Is there an art class where skills can be improved?
Are there visits to local places of interest?
Keeping active and stimulated seems vital to keep going, with something to look forward to during the week.
This is not a complaint, merely food for thought.

From the initial enquiry until Dad entered Chichester Grange, the care, attention to detail, compassion and understanding have been outstanding. The Customer Relations Managers are lovely. They spend so much time making sure you are happy with all the plans for your loved one and regularly check in
with you ensuring all is going well. Care staff are warm, caring and quick to put in place everything needed to ensure the safety and comfort of residents. They have developed a real interest and rapport with residents that is clear to see. The home manager is always available and is very approachable. Spotlessly clean, the home is beautiful, with different lounges, a library, cafe and cinema to share with your loved one when you visit. The Lifestyle Lead works hard to provide varied and enjoyable activities which residents engage well with. My relative has settled well and has a beautiful, spacious and comfortable room. We are pleased he is at Chichester Grange.
